My grandfather written a gift settlement on me , there r 3 male and 2 female children my grandpa have one of the son gave a written agreement for not interested in the property. another son went to court now he won his claim [property claim] since its ancestral property. My grandpa died 4 years ago. now fear is i have planning to build a home but what if my aunts a also files a lawsuit since its a ancestral property... since still the partisan haven't done yet
A.Dear Client,
Since it is an ancestral property you cannot go and renovate it on yourself. You need to take permission with your successors and other co- owners other wise it will be considered unlawful.

A.It is necessary to know whether the property remained unpartitioned through male lineage of your grandfather for last four generations or not, if not then it is not ancestral but self acquired property of your grandfather in respect whereof he can make registered Deed of Gift in your favour without consent of other legal heirs. To give proper opinion, it is necessary to know the actual facts.
